A line-up of talented classical musicians from Viet Nam andthe US will gather to perform at the first Vietnamese American MusicFestival, which will start in Ha Noi and HCM City this week.
Award-winning violinist and special guest artistBui Cong Duy will gather with other American artists to perform at theVietnamese American Music Festival, which will start on Wednesday.
The organiser, the Viet Nam NationalAcademy of Music, expects the festival will help Vietnamese artists showtheir skills while performing in harmony with foreign artists.
“The festival is also a great chance forthe artists to exchange experiences through performing, workshops, andmaster classes,” said Le Anh Tuan, vice director of the Academy ofMusic.
Leading Vietnamese artists from theNational Academy of Music, the Viet Nam National Symphony Orchestra(VNSO), HCM City’s Academy of Music, and the HCM City Ballet SymphonyOrchestra and Opera will share the stage with American artists from theInternational Chamber Players and Fantasmi Baroque Ensemble during thefestival.
The Baroque Concerti and Romantic Treasures concerts will headline the festival
The first is dedicated to Baroque music –a style used from the 16th century to the 18th. The second concert willpresent works from world-famous composers such as Mendelssohn,Rachmaninoff, Johannes Brahms and Louis Spohr.
“Concert-goers will enjoy the music ofdifferent music instruments that have been widely used since the Baroqueera such as harpsichord, violin, cello and viola,” said vice directorTuan.
Romantic Treasures will also feature thecapriccio Tay Nguyen (Central Highlands) for string orchestra byVietnamese female composer Dang Hong Anh.
Award-winning violinist and specialguest artist Bui Cong Duy will perform in Baroque Concerti and RomanticTreasures, which will take place at the Viet Nam National Academy ofMusic’s concert hall at 7.30pm on Thursday and Saturday.
Japanese conductor Honna Tetsuji, the VNSO’s music director and principal conductor, will lead the Romantic Treasures concerts.
After Ha Noi, the two concerts will be held in HCM City’s Opera House on August 26 and 28.

Lectures on harpsichord, baroque andcontemporary music will be held on Wednesday and Friday at the NationalAcademy of Music.
